Passivity experiences

Description:
Experiences of interference in one's thoughts by an outside agency are termed ['passivity experiences']. Where the outside agency is identified the term is ['delusions of passivity']. Passivity experiences are usually symptoms of schizophrenia and rarely arise in 'normal' persons, and then only in stressful situations. Delusions of passivity, although also symptoms of schizophrenia, are more common than passivity experience in 'normal' persons and have been compared with: extra-sensory perception; mediumship; revelation. In these cases, the thoughts are from other living people (ESP); from persons long dead (mediumship) or from God Himself (revelation).
